The municipal government tag on WindowsForum covers policies and technology adoption by city and county governments, with a focus on Microsoft tools. A featured thread discusses Lexington-Fayette Urban County Government's 2026 AI policy, which permits employees to use Microsoft Copilot for drafting and research while prohibiting AI-driven decisions and unapproved tools. The policy emphasizes human review and data security, reflecting a trend of cautious AI integration in municipal work. Discussions center on how local governments balance innovation with security and compliance, often using Microsoft's ecosystem as a foundation.
